Subodh Kumar Suman vs State Of Bihar & Anr

Court
Supreme Court of India
Petitioner
Subodh Kumar Suman
Respondent
State Of Bihar & Anr
Bench
C.K. Thakker, D.K. Jain

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court directed the appellant to pay a sum of one lakh rupees along with interest to respondent No.2, and an additional amount of Rs. 35,000 as full and final settlement of all disputes. The Court mandated the appellant to pay road tax for specified years, while respondent No.2 was to pay for others. Upon compliance, the Court held that criminal proceedings under Sections 420, 406, and 379 IPC would cease, and the appellant was to withdraw a pending civil suit, effectively disposing of the matter.
